The Influence of Credit Interest Rates and Third Party Funds on Credit Distribution at PT B PR BKK Banjarharjo, Brebes Regency Muhammad Fahmi Hidayat; Nasiruddin Nasiruddin; Dumadi Dumadi; Anisa Sains Kharisma; Roni Roni

Abstract

This study examines the influence of credit interest rates and third-party funds on the credit distribution of PT BPR BKK Banjarharjo, Brebes Regency, using a quantitative approach based on secondary data from monthly financial reports between 2020 and 2024, amounting to 60 observations. The results show that, partially, credit interest rates exert a negative and significant effect on credit distribution, while third-party funds demonstrate a positive and significant impact. Simultaneous testing further confirms that both variables collectively have a significant influence on credit distribution. These findings emphasize the importance of banking institutions in carrying out their intermediation function effectively, where the ability to maintain competitive credit interest rates and strengthen public fund mobilization becomes a strategic necessity to improve credit growth and financial stability. Moreover, the study highlights the role of micro-banking as a foundation for regional economic development, particularly in rural areas where local banks serve as drivers of community empowerment and sustainable economic activity. By reinforcing prudent management of interest rates and optimizing fund collection, banks can ensure not only improved financial performance but also the expansion of credit access for micro, small, and medium enterprises. The outcomes of this research are expected to provide practical contributions to policymakers in the banking sector, enrich scientific literature in financial management, and serve as a relevant reference for subsequent studies focusing on credit distribution, financial intermediation, and the development of microfinance institutions.
IMPLEMENTASI KOMPETENSI PEDAGOGIK DAN PROFESIONAL CALON GURU DALAM MENDUKUNG PEMBELAJARAN INOVATIF DI SEKOLAH MENENGAH KEJURUAN DI SMK TV WATAMPONE Annisa Febrianti; Syarif Nur; Juliana; Syakira; Divia Andrayani; Muthia Nabila; Kurniawan; Safril; Anisa; Shelfi Dewiyanti; Yusvia; Muh. Syahril; Muhammad Fahmi Hidayat; Nurul Fadilah; Fadil; Sas Fahmi

Abstract

This study aims to describe the implementation of pedagogical and professional competencies of prospective teachers in supporting innovative learning at SMK TV Watampone. Pedagogical and professional competencies are important aspects that must be possessed by prospective teachers in order to create effective, creative, and appropriate learning processes according to the needs of vocational high school students. This study employed a qualitative approach using a descriptive method. Data collection techniques were carried out through observation, interviews, and documentation. The results of the study indicate that prospective teachers were able to implement pedagogical competencies through lesson planning, the use of innovative learning methods and media, and interactive classroom management. In addition, professional competence was demonstrated through mastery of learning materials, the utilization of technology in the teaching and learning process, and the ability to adapt learning to the characteristics of vocational school students. The implementation of these two competencies had a positive impact on increasing students’ learning motivation, participation, and the quality of classroom learning. Therefore, pedagogical and professional competencies of prospective teachers play an important role in supporting innovative learning in vocational high schools.
